Meaning of "create"

To create means to bring something into existence or make something new
Show more definitions
  • To bring into existence; (sometimes in particular:)
  • To bring into existence out of nothing, without the prior existence of the materials or elements used.
  • To make or produce from other (e.g. raw, unrefined or scattered) materials or combinable elements or ideas; to design or invest with a new form, shape, function, etc.
  • To cause, to bring (a non-object) about by an action, behavior, or event, to occasion.
